summaryrefslogtreecommitdiff
path: root/dev-util
diff options
context:
space:
mode:
authorV3n3RiX <venerix@redcorelinux.org>2018-05-19 13:06:44 +0100
committerV3n3RiX <venerix@redcorelinux.org>2018-05-19 13:06:44 +0100
commit97967bbbae8f43c98315b079178f1717f130e302 (patch)
tree27523f8cbd75ed85f33294862514b786a30dd6e5 /dev-util
parent30c53e395853f5bfe805a1e429fcf26666eed8f8 (diff)
gentoo resync : 19.05.2018
Diffstat (limited to 'dev-util')
-rw-r--r--dev-util/Manifest.gzbin64056 -> 64059 bytes
-rw-r--r--dev-util/cdiff/Manifest2
-rw-r--r--dev-util/cdiff/cdiff-1.0.ebuild32
-rw-r--r--dev-util/strace/Manifest8
-rw-r--r--dev-util/strace/strace-4.20.ebuild2
-rw-r--r--dev-util/strace/strace-4.21.ebuild8
-rw-r--r--dev-util/strace/strace-4.22.ebuild9
-rw-r--r--dev-util/strace/strace-9999.ebuild11
8 files changed, 57 insertions, 15 deletions
diff --git a/dev-util/Manifest.gz b/dev-util/Manifest.gz
index 0bbab9024e16..52fda1810bba 100644
--- a/dev-util/Manifest.gz
+++ b/dev-util/Manifest.gz
Binary files differ
diff --git a/dev-util/cdiff/Manifest b/dev-util/cdiff/Manifest
index dd505416e601..93c9a43b8498 100644
--- a/dev-util/cdiff/Manifest
+++ b/dev-util/cdiff/Manifest
@@ -1,5 +1,7 @@
AUX cdiff-0.9.2-disable-unimportant-failing-test.patch 383 BLAKE2B 4dfd4cdff8c71ba3cc160317d27a5bf26b2c5ed0d1278403dd7c5ad2a07e0b55759ec8c67c50b5d36aa1a8912f2b4f653fdb0b7ad1b36865367e28a433ebc4d7 SHA512 598cf3d4ccbffb6ac71c3e60c4402001d18172d1f7fb309290c94b0f5d2541c4fc1c6557cb1d5780e993e3fefb84314acb2515ab6e585affb7172327794fb4f9
DIST cdiff-0.9.8.tar.gz 34861 BLAKE2B 2b9637c924cb6d2cf436386163af35a0931a1999caa9e63b3a350aef4db32f3c4be82cb1608adb0100d3e96b0b969ae5ca7e870be0fc03055a17f7118a26931d SHA512 303126c51b4c5cfafd800da7f4ffd56655f28f8b525c7d83c7417e1e0013b2186b178697aca41af18f5397ac860cc0159d359e2b23eaa8111e8f77184dc9d4f3
+DIST cdiff-1.0.tar.gz 33599 BLAKE2B 98e6e8689329bfbdc718e7f6bf3cfb6c6ff92de0b27a44f62f24e35710cf0391c6127833b7f8302aa31d9420147791fdc2861aa95acf5719ce250f7af4d8893f SHA512 74a41bdf9c0ffef5baff775dd32027d401547bdc8f40eb633e11107c74d0e9b31746cedbeffc4a3732ff9abe03a101aa3a7a509d3a0e0e080589c6f18bcb8cfe
EBUILD cdiff-0.9.8.ebuild 783 BLAKE2B fc5c4f5c595940e8a36823349a7a5513fb80a59ceff26a88e34e04e7295b8a709abebb65fc068f13a82a517aa8bf0391e66791efb28457f827aceaecd6aa1c90 SHA512 ac5a69cd3dd6804219f77720d045945ed866d43815445581e39adf0d05ca294600000df3e7aadf887203b555749e3fdf6cc1bf4c6fb599049ff5db745f774a13
+EBUILD cdiff-1.0.ebuild 716 BLAKE2B 3a128a2dc5e35a40238e1e73e5085f90a211808f25041fdedc041647ae5f5940605ea47716705957637ad8774f4bf021c2a5dc1b8b5806ffac61c775ad3872ef SHA512 f4c225982bf50ed5af0011c8277f7dfd03d7d1da150bd7bb0a8995d1cceeb7b59363f1c5cc2c52faecd427b6a216ad6becec1fb211c4ff4b2d8c2958ca102695
EBUILD cdiff-9999.ebuild 752 BLAKE2B dab28fae8a7d15a2b630ab794b3c388fbe6caf5fc011c8f3dea1451f5f388bd19ce5692e01699dee07df1c3c2c86e31ba392c4df2d3eca95ecf8b05a881c949c SHA512 68046d783fd8421ae93bb2094a6b46728b60955ac2d1e74c89657ef7e7740785db7eb8f5ded27fe99ca229545de49ecce09dbdc62e624a5f63f66d28545ae4b2
MISC metadata.xml 383 BLAKE2B c2fba0c9ed05af593bf10ae733401d7de8a1396c22094ba912418a796783e069243506edfa72cfb1a706f63c0bcbc5cfb0321b21a5d699a726901ccae682a32f SHA512 c797a47d8258e3aff9bf93328566438192a37c166733e84fd6846ecccb77ea0398c82dd9abbbe90623d4a1fa33405c75ed1defeb832cb2e55b754d3a594bba5f
diff --git a/dev-util/cdiff/cdiff-1.0.ebuild b/dev-util/cdiff/cdiff-1.0.ebuild
new file mode 100644
index 000000000000..010b3b89ab78
--- /dev/null
+++ b/dev-util/cdiff/cdiff-1.0.ebuild
@@ -0,0 +1,32 @@
+# Copyright 1999-2018 Gentoo Foundation
+# Distributed under the terms of the GNU General Public License v2
+
+EAPI=6
+
+PYTHON_COMPAT=( python2_7 python3_{4,5,6} pypy )
+
+inherit distutils-r1
+
+DESCRIPTION="Colored, side-by-side diff terminal viewer"
+HOMEPAGE="https://github.com/ymattw/cdiff"
+SRC_URI="mirror://pypi/${PN:0:1}/${PN}/${P}.tar.gz"
+
+LICENSE="BSD"
+SLOT="0"
+KEYWORDS="~amd64 ~x86 ~amd64-linux ~x86-linux"
+
+DEPEND="
+ !<app-misc/colordiff-1.0.13-r1
+ dev-python/setuptools[${PYTHON_USEDEP}]
+ sys-apps/less"
+RDEPEND="${DEPEND}"
+
+DOCS=( CHANGES.rst README.rst )
+
+RESTRICT="test"
+
+python_test() {
+ ${PYTHON} tests/test_cdiff.py || die "Unit tests failed."
+
+ ./tests/regression.sh || die "Regression tests failed."
+}
diff --git a/dev-util/strace/Manifest b/dev-util/strace/Manifest
index e13439463fdd..b7eefc818e01 100644
--- a/dev-util/strace/Manifest
+++ b/dev-util/strace/Manifest
@@ -1,8 +1,8 @@
DIST strace-4.20.tar.xz 1132460 BLAKE2B 2e0e3080008ed1d5fd87572df740af8c62ebba44e0ece3c6b5ab581f246e79d8074a7fc2d0857abe158a055042fccbd880e11c9567beca1aeddc23f92d763c2d SHA512 869b3b9c48401619073a021e20e80cce37d8884f615bdb52dac9e6a2903df11507d7a0cb0ccad75bcc03d8dfafead0e68d14267e663503e94849079c9a2ebd4c
DIST strace-4.21.tar.xz 1185908 BLAKE2B 00d8c7e296dd3b2a004b4f7ae062a3813219351bb4a5aabbc2e04784c35760f271fc12fd0122dac276a9723079f63d7187239172c9379a056e55dab9606e2e4b SHA512 d3b0393f1f727530e2e5b4490c80a905d251223167a61f9a86884a4b8a4f25522c46c465961968ca25013f321e561e217cb6e8f15be31d4d371274030526187d
DIST strace-4.22.tar.xz 1232884 BLAKE2B 4053d1923ad1f942c3887be1716b400e426b318e136cc1cba1d83091445e2a3b64588c0578f0165ffec01dda1cb1824c29dbdab05bb409232edede953f2a5e78 SHA512 624c3f27921b6df2eb8ff409a35fa9153c4571cd5f703e6cac18f024bccd5ff4acb81f88ca33f81d1046d9718dec7b2705e8940e80bb8447ec3e62a6fd5f8350
-EBUILD strace-4.20.ebuild 1960 BLAKE2B 65781937316df4e01de886b552b02834c37411a1c004de98b6e95e7dd2b6c9b11bfa27de5effc9661bbc341172d1cedae180e6488abca43c014e18949fccc3f3 SHA512 ca60303dcd6526df451f516dd519406e0c0160b92d400e1c44c1fac8e5df2874ae2dc8c9a2dc0297d6354246302e8bc7af20522d2422de2df858b3b1348da2fd
-EBUILD strace-4.21.ebuild 2109 BLAKE2B ab88781b7c02413b1c458a92bc424159e8302c2407d8d4c281ebb259e5e3ec5fa59df9c0ee6e69f6d639106b82f3af7c5f1d5282038433a8e4f401818bc10092 SHA512 5d5a2e17d23a2705e0011ab5ad1c5635f6548d81c7ff0f5592880794e711305a6af05a0f10797bbabc16d2b28edcf9326df513cc1b485fb62aad965c2fa46eb9
-EBUILD strace-4.22.ebuild 2043 BLAKE2B d7efddc5eb17c80c6941f1cf48aaedfcbfe363069d0726495fa00a3356a81ea393e1f94c360c6e8180052685ce7b5ea98c4d5802e1d9e7293fe40e84af15db80 SHA512 a3dabd8cbac78b1b84f72d22893a79da60f036d48d4e0424598f916f0f969ca74ea7064f08f3e31b195dd8a40cf38240135a49abd5e05c3c209220f4bffe0624
-EBUILD strace-9999.ebuild 2038 BLAKE2B 61c00720bd641dfb3f9fae3772c0c6313e904d07a8e635b1a5b3dfa263f0c810f237f34b87b6bba055e2876d10ddf793a4ca74aae40897a2beb4581be182623e SHA512 23e56bf7661d29d8331d51f68c732ceb2db55ff2a88927f4f9281beca96c0d30d39c3aa1e19f5509f22c3c2b40bfef6668e4cec0b95bdde53b9f9ac7fe1c3ba9
+EBUILD strace-4.20.ebuild 1938 BLAKE2B c5ac6fcf26c6d6543fb58624114f3e034d32df958b1a98a57abcdb1a07d2a994c5c3e8794b3f43ab4862605bc0190d2717abe57599333dcd7610a5dd2721d5be SHA512 d6d66f647dde209d9677016bcc231f2edfcc0cdf83875b2df1c063e4b3a7921783e522fd5708655de97127fb17e2ddb877acefbececae6348bffecfdbc7c3b8f
+EBUILD strace-4.21.ebuild 2129 BLAKE2B 087f7b3b5f850d5d587f4d0685ce8809d4fbc5475ce2cfe70c303e9f3d071cd9f094c0c4cb11a50c23381f7d48b63137fcc536f8a4fa3dcb1b5090e1adc63a67 SHA512 4e8beb9a870d0b415df2f71226ba4a439bd2f9528b1d533e1b385d35691d27b8fbd4d9ec0ead5f211d89dacaa642d73b47c0b648a9c65b18ea4cb78f67ca4852
+EBUILD strace-4.22.ebuild 2146 BLAKE2B 8757643432214c86a8fef908b4cfc5b39789b79909ab988f9abe270d50e8714f2fe7012ee98742b2bca45461a46dbedffa8d1bb4a010a0b3174d2324663c7837 SHA512 127424395cf4abf513b07c7bc93e5310e1bf410417c4898889120e65ce97b67495ce00cce856f3be421ab3720cc115fdeef7c9effa63a2ab2fb94b19b123fe1e
+EBUILD strace-9999.ebuild 2150 BLAKE2B c9f5b515169763de2bbdc32ee6bb875391839a474d333977ae1f5022b380a09b232d79897f42c2f2e6e8404c643096bb733ec3ad1391dc80bccfd5e1b322f0f7 SHA512 ed67dd4e6dd1c35267ef6472cae76eabbb46cfa83ee674068d62fdf0c80f43cb3d6841ee22771f1eb832c147b621a2bb4f2f056ac9c072977b9f4ac026689650
MISC metadata.xml 593 BLAKE2B 8ee093aa497166817f6dc6086494cd01ea3a232d8d62fe36228cfb79ff8e5c5cc10a7880a6b2f3559cc2d2f190607d83228acacc77a44a0831202418dba64c44 SHA512 67300cfcaba830a47e49cd327bf2d8490b084b016a321fd6e19e52d8dc28968395b3ffc114675a7d4dc723a9ddd7b57c3ede10207a226d60a2225f88aceb59e4
diff --git a/dev-util/strace/strace-4.20.ebuild b/dev-util/strace/strace-4.20.ebuild
index e8dda4da74b5..4093a8fe8f0c 100644
--- a/dev-util/strace/strace-4.20.ebuild
+++ b/dev-util/strace/strace-4.20.ebuild
@@ -15,7 +15,7 @@ else
fi
DESCRIPTION="A useful diagnostic, instructional, and debugging tool"
-HOMEPAGE="https://sourceforge.net/projects/strace/"
+HOMEPAGE="https://strace.io/"
LICENSE="BSD"
SLOT="0"
diff --git a/dev-util/strace/strace-4.21.ebuild b/dev-util/strace/strace-4.21.ebuild
index 0a2a04c8fabb..62217d304567 100644
--- a/dev-util/strace/strace-4.21.ebuild
+++ b/dev-util/strace/strace-4.21.ebuild
@@ -11,13 +11,12 @@ if [[ ${PV} == "9999" ]] ; then
EGIT_REPO_URI="https://github.com/strace/strace.git"
inherit git-r3 autotools
else
- #SRC_URI="mirror://sourceforge/${PN}/${P}.tar.xz"
SRC_URI="https://github.com/${PN}/${PN}/releases/download/v${PV}/${P}.tar.xz"
K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~m68k ~mips ~ppc ~ppc64 ~s390 ~sh ~sparc ~x86 ~amd64-linux ~arm-linux ~x86-linux"
fi
DESCRIPTION="A useful diagnostic, instructional, and debugging tool"
-HOMEPAGE="https://sourceforge.net/projects/strace/"
+HOMEPAGE="https://strace.io/"
LICENSE="BSD"
SLOT="0"
@@ -65,7 +64,10 @@ src_configure() {
export "${v}_FOR_BUILD=${!bv}"
done
- econf $(use_with unwind libunwind)
+ # Don't require mpers support on non-multilib systems. #649560
+ econf \
+ --enable-mpers=check \
+ $(use_with unwind libunwind)
}
src_test() {
diff --git a/dev-util/strace/strace-4.22.ebuild b/dev-util/strace/strace-4.22.ebuild
index 98126c008d99..216395c678c1 100644
--- a/dev-util/strace/strace-4.22.ebuild
+++ b/dev-util/strace/strace-4.22.ebuild
@@ -9,13 +9,12 @@ if [[ ${PV} == "9999" ]] ; then
EGIT_REPO_URI="https://github.com/strace/strace.git"
inherit git-r3 autotools
else
- #SRC_URI="mirror://sourceforge/${PN}/${P}.tar.xz"
SRC_URI="https://github.com/${PN}/${PN}/releases/download/v${PV}/${P}.tar.xz"
K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~m68k ~mips ~ppc ~ppc64 ~s390 ~sh ~sparc ~x86 ~amd64-linux ~arm-linux ~x86-linux"
fi
DESCRIPTION="A useful diagnostic, instructional, and debugging tool"
-HOMEPAGE="https://sourceforge.net/projects/strace/"
+HOMEPAGE="https://strace.io/"
LICENSE="BSD"
SLOT="0"
@@ -45,6 +44,7 @@ src_prepare() {
fi
filter-lfs-flags # configure handles this sanely
+ # Add -pthread since strace wants -lrt for timer_create, and -lrt uses -lpthread.
use static && append-ldflags -static -pthread
export ac_cv_header_libaio_h=$(usex aio)
@@ -63,7 +63,10 @@ src_configure() {
export "${v}_FOR_BUILD=${!bv}"
done
- econf $(use_with unwind libunwind)
+ # Don't require mpers support on non-multilib systems. #649560
+ econf \
+ --enable-mpers=check \
+ $(use_with unwind libunwind)
}
src_test() {
diff --git a/dev-util/strace/strace-9999.ebuild b/dev-util/strace/strace-9999.ebuild
index 8e7cd87aff5f..f9e3966c500e 100644
--- a/dev-util/strace/strace-9999.ebuild
+++ b/dev-util/strace/strace-9999.ebuild
@@ -9,13 +9,12 @@ if [[ ${PV} == "9999" ]] ; then
EGIT_REPO_URI="https://github.com/strace/strace.git"
inherit git-r3 autotools
else
- #SRC_URI="mirror://sourceforge/${PN}/${P}.tar.xz"
SRC_URI="https://github.com/${PN}/${PN}/releases/download/v${PV}/${P}.tar.xz"
KEYWORDS="~alpha ~amd64 ~arm ~arm64 ~hppa ~ia64 ~m68k ~mips ~ppc ~ppc64 ~s390 ~sh ~sparc ~x86 ~amd64-linux ~arm-linux ~x86-linux"
fi
DESCRIPTION="A useful diagnostic, instructional, and debugging tool"
-HOMEPAGE="https://sourceforge.net/projects/strace/"
+HOMEPAGE="https://strace.io/"
LICENSE="BSD"
SLOT="0"
@@ -45,7 +44,8 @@ src_prepare() {
fi
filter-lfs-flags # configure handles this sanely
- use static && append-ldflags -static
+ # Add -pthread since strace wants -lrt for timer_create, and -lrt uses -lpthread.
+ use static && append-ldflags -static -pthread
export ac_cv_header_libaio_h=$(usex aio)
use elibc_musl && export ac_cv_header_stdc=no
@@ -63,7 +63,10 @@ src_configure() {
export "${v}_FOR_BUILD=${!bv}"
done
- econf $(use_with unwind libunwind)
+ # Don't require mpers support on non-multilib systems. #649560
+ econf \
+ --enable-mpers=check \
+ $(use_with unwind libunwind)
}
src_test() {